The most recent advancements in the areas of ceramic/composite processing and characterization are presented in this new volume. Selected topics include sol-gel processing, microwave sintering, reaction forming/bonding, polymer precursors, rapid prototyping, mechanical alloying, diamond and diamond-like structures, and functionally graded materials.

Proceedings of the symposium held at the 103rd Annual Meeting of The American Ceramic Society, April 22-25, 2001, in Indiana; Ceramic Transactions, Volume 129.

Narottam P. Bansal received his Ph. D. in 1973 and is a Senior Research Scientist in the Ceramic Branch, Materials and Structures Division, NASA Glenn Research Center. He is a Fellow of the American Ceramic Society and is recipient of NASA's Medal for Exceptional Scientific Achievements, R&D 100 Award and Hind Rattan Award from the NRI Society of India. Dr. Bansal is author/co-author of four books, six invited book chapters, three review articles, eight NASA Tech Briefs, and 215 research papers including 92 peer-reviewed journal articles, and has been awarded seven U.S. Patents.
